Sleep & Airway Medicine Centers: Financial Coordinator
Job Summary:
The Financial Coordinator plays a vital role in delivering an exceptional patient experience by guiding patients through their financial options with professionalism, empathy, and clarity. This team member is responsible for presenting treatment costs, coordinating payment plans, verifying insurance benefits, and ensuring accurate entry of financial information into the system. The Financial Coordinator helps patients feel confident in moving forward with their recommended treatment by creating transparency and trust throughout the financial process.
Main Job Duties and Responsibilities:
Patient Financial Presentations
- Review treatment plans with patients following provider recommendations
- Clearly explain costs, third-party financing options, and out-of-pocket responsibilities
- Coordinate payment plans in accordance with company policies and patient needs
Insurance & Billing Support
- Verify insurance eligibility and benefits prior to presenting financial arrangements
- Submit and follow up on pre-authorizations and claims as needed
- Ensure accuracy of insurance information and billing entries in Denticon
Documentation & Compliance
- Maintain detailed records of all financial discussions and signed agreements
- Ensure consent forms and financial documents are uploaded appropriately into the system
- Follow all compliance guidelines for patient privacy and financial transparency
Collaboration & Communication
- Work closely with clinical team members and Treatment Navigators to support the patient journey
- Communicate patient concerns and special financial situations to leadership as needed
- Participate in daily huddles and contribute to office-wide goals
Qualifications, Education, and Experience:
- 2+ years of experience in dental or medical financial coordination preferred
- Strong understanding of insurance verification and patient financing options
- Proficient with Denticon or similar dental practice management systems (preferred)
- Excellent communication skills with a high level of empathy and professionalism
- Organized, detail-oriented, and comfortable working in a fast-paced environment
- Bilingual (Spanish/English) is a plus
